Lógica Matemática y Digital Semana 8

Descargar como docx, pdf o txt
Descargar como docx, pdf o txt
Está en la página 1de 5

LÓGICA MATEMÁTICA Y DIGITAL

SEMANA 8

Edgar Gutierrez Bascour


05/10/2024
Técnico De Nivel Superior En Automatización Y Control
DESARROLLO
Lee atentamente la información que se presenta. Analízala de acuerdo con los contenidos
revisados en la semana y desarrolla la actividad evaluativa.
Imagina que trabajas en una planta industrial para el procesado de frutas que se alimenta de
bioenergía y se quiere implementar un sistema de gestión de mantenimiento predictivo basado
en Inteligencia Artificial, para una sección de maquinaria de trabajo continuo e imprescindible en
los procesos térmicos que se llevan a cabo.
Dado tu conocimiento en el tema, y capacidad de liderazgo, encabezas el equipo que se ha
asignado para presentar la propuesta de este nuevo Sistema de gestión de mantenimiento
predictivo basado en Machine Learning. Por tanto, deben elaborar un informe que muestre las
ventajas y desventajas de la implementación de esta herramienta tecnológica en una planta de
procesos industriales de operación continua.
A partir de la información anterior, elabora un informe escrito, con la intención de examinar las
principales aplicaciones de la Programación Lógica en la actualidad, con la finalidad de establecer
su importancia como herramienta en sistemas de gestión de mantenimiento predictivo basado
en Machine learning, para la maquinaria esencial o crítica de una planta industrial. Dicho informe
debe estar estructurado de la siguiente forma:
• Introducción.
• Desarrollo de actividades.
• Conclusiones.
• Aportes profesionales.
• Referencias bibliográficas.

Para completar tu informe, desarrolla las actividades que aparecen a continuación:

1. Aplicaciones de la Programación Lógica: Investiga en la web, y describe, con tus propias


palabras, la Inteligencia Artificial como aplicación de la Programación Lógica. Apoya tu
respuesta con un ejemplo de la vida real relacionado con Machine learning aplicado al
sector industrial.
2. Sistemas Expertos: Tomando como referencia algún ejemplo de aplicación de sistemas
expertos en la vida real, que esté relacionado con la gestión de mantenimiento predictivo
mediante Machine Learning, explica la forma como se constituye un sistema experto,
según lo estudiado en el contenido de la semana.
3. Lenguaje Prolog: Plantea un algoritmo de programación en lenguaje Prolog, como parte
del informe a presentar a la Planta procesadora de frutas, donde con seis hechos y por lo
menos una regla, se pueda realizar dos consultas, con el fin de demostrar el
comportamiento del nuevo sistema de gestión de mantenimiento predictivo basado en
Machine learning. Puedes apoyarte para el diseño tomando algún proceso en específico
(por el modularidad al programar en este lenguaje) como análisis de variables,
parámetros de revisión o tiempo de vida útil, por nombrar algunos.
INTRODUCCIÓN
El mantenimiento predictivo, impulsado por tecnologías de inteligencia artificial y machine
learning, se ha convertido en una herramienta esencial en la industria moderna. Este informe
examina la importancia de la programación lógica y la inteligencia artificial en la gestión de
mantenimiento predictivo, centrándose en su aplicación en una planta industrial de procesado
de frutas que opera de manera continua. Se abordarán las ventajas y desventajas de
implementar esta tecnología, así como ejemplos de aplicaciones prácticas y el uso del lenguaje
Prolog para desarrollar algoritmos que respalden el mantenimiento predictivo.

DESARROLLO
1. Aplicaciones de la Programación Lógica: La inteligencia artificial (IA) es una rama de la
programación que busca simular la inteligencia humana en máquinas. En el contexto de la
programación lógica, la IA se utiliza para resolver problemas complejos mediante el
razonamiento lógico y la inferencia. Una aplicación clave de la IA es el machine learning,
que permite a los sistemas aprender de datos históricos y realizar predicciones basadas
en patrones identificados.

Ejemplo: Por ejemplo, una planta de manufactura de automóviles puede utilizar sensores
en sus líneas de producción para recopilar datos sobre el rendimiento de las máquinas. Al
analizar estos datos, el sistema puede predecir cuándo es probable que ocurra una falla,
permitiendo a los ingenieros realizar el mantenimiento antes de que la máquina se
detenga y se cause una pérdida de producción.

2. Sistemas Expertos: Un sistema experto es un tipo de software que emula la toma de


decisiones humanas en un campo específico. En el ámbito del mantenimiento predictivo,
un sistema experto puede analizar datos de funcionamiento de maquinaria y ofrecer
recomendaciones sobre cuándo realizar el mantenimiento.
Un ejemplo práctico sería un sistema experto implementado en una planta química que
monitorea la condición de las bombas. Este sistema utiliza datos históricos de
funcionamiento, como la temperatura y la presión, para identificar patrones que indiquen
un desgaste inusual. Según lo estudiado, un sistema experto se constituye de las
siguientes partes:
 Base de Conocimientos: Contiene hechos y reglas sobre el dominio.
 Motor de Inferencia: Procesa la información de la base de conocimientos para
realizar deducciones.
 Interfaz de Usuario: Permite la interacción entre el usuario y el sistema.
En este caso, el sistema podría alertar a los operadores sobre la necesidad de revisar
una bomba específica, basándose en la predicción de fallas.
3. Lenguaje Prolog: A continuación, se presenta un algoritmo en Prolog para un sistema de
mantenimiento predictivo:

% Hechos
maquina(presion_baja, bomba1).
maquina(falla_inminente, bomba2).
maquina(buen_estado, bomba3).
maquina(presion_baja, bomba4).
maquina(mantenimiento_necesario, bomba1).
maquina(buen_estado, bomba2).

% Regla
necesita_mantenimiento(X) :- maquina(presion_baja, X).
necesita_mantenimiento(X) :- maquina(falla_inminente, X).
necesita_mantenimiento(X) :- maquina(mantenimiento_necesario, X).

% Consultas
% ?- necesita_mantenimiento(bomba1).
% ?- necesita_mantenimiento(bomba3).

Descripción del Algoritmo:


 Se definen hechos que describen el estado de varias máquinas.
 Se establece una regla que determina si una máquina necesita mantenimiento,
basándose en su estado.
 Se pueden realizar consultas para verificar si una máquina específica requiere atención.

CONCLUSIONES
La implementación de un sistema de gestión de mantenimiento predictivo basado en machine
learning ofrece múltiples ventajas, incluyendo la reducción de costos operativos y la mejora de la
eficiencia de la maquinaria. Sin embargo, también presenta desventajas, como la necesidad de
inversión en tecnología y formación del personal. La programación lógica y el uso de sistemas
expertos son fundamentales para optimizar este proceso, permitiendo una toma de decisiones
informada y oportuna.
APORTES PROFESIONALES
La adopción de este sistema no solo mejorará la productividad y eficiencia de la planta, sino que
también permitirá a los operadores enfocarse en tareas más estratégicas, al reducir la carga de
trabajo relacionada con el mantenimiento. La formación en programación lógica y el uso de
herramientas de machine learning son cruciales para el éxito a largo plazo de esta iniciativa.

REFERENCIAS BIBLIOGRÁFICAS
(S/f). Iacc.cl. Recuperado el 5 de octubre de 2024, de
https://online.iacc.cl/pluginfile.php/3814339/mod_resource/content/7/
S8_CONTENIDO_LOGMD1302.pdf?redirect=1

(S/f). Iacc.cl. Recuperado el 5 de octubre de 2024, de


https://publicaciones-api.iacc.cl/pubs/vista/1388

S8_ACTIVIDAD_FORMATIVA_UNIDAD III_LOGMD1302. (s/f). Genially. Recuperado el 5 de octubre


de 2024, de https://view.genially.com/63b876b38e6a95001926bb33

(S/f). Iacc.cl. Recuperado el 5 de octubre de 2024, de


https://online.iacc.cl/pluginfile.php/3814340/mod_page/content/39/
S8_ACTIVIDAD_FORMATIVA_ACC_UNIDAD%20III_LOGMD1302.pdf

También podría gustarte